When you look back at the Superbowl a few weeks ago, there were many things to dissect during that game. Not only did it show what the Bears need to do to get back into playoff contention, but it was also a clinic on why strong play in the trenches is crucial to a team's success.

Not only did the Eagles dominate the line of scrimmage on offense by keeping Jalen Hurts upright, but they embarrassed the Chiefs offensive line as they continuously created pressure without blitzing. Anytime that happens, it shows how much you're dominating up front, and the Eagles were used to that by season's end.

Of all the things that went wrong for the Bears last season, controlling the line of scrimmage was the biggest issue, as both their offensive and defensive lines were an issue. That wasn't a surprise when you look at how bad the offensive line has been in recent seasons, but after what Montez Sweat did in 2023, their lack of QB pressure in 2024 was a huge disappointment.

Even if targeting offensive line help is the team's top priority, and rightfully so, the Bears can't neglect the defensive side of the ball. They need to generate far more of a pass rush next season. Enter Levi Onwuzurike into the conversation. The former Detroit Lion is not only a free agent but could be sought after as one of the more coveted pass rushers in the game.

In an era where connections matter in this game, Onwuzurike has a significant connection to the Bears, which falls on Head Coach Ben Johnson. While Johnson wasn't his coach directly in Detroit, the two have been together for the past few seasons, so you know there is some familiarity in play. Not as well known as some players in this league, Onwuzurike has stepped up his game in recent seasons, but it was this past season that the 26-year-old took his game to the next level to become one of the more coveted pass rushers in this year's free agent class.

At 6-3 290 pounds, Onwuzurike is a tad small for a defensive lineman, but with so many teams using smaller players to fill an Edge rusher role, he can move around. The 2021 second-round pick hasn't produced at the level you would expect a second-rounder to, but he continues to improve from one season to the next, and that is all you can ask for from any young player.

Onwuzurike was limited to 16 tackles and 1.5 sacks this past season as he spent parts of the season dealing with injuries. That was an all too common theme for the Lions this year, as virtually every player on the defensive side of the ball dealt with injuries at some point. While this season wasn't his best, Onwuzurike has put together a strong career in his three seasons with Detroit, showing he can have a more prominent role when he signs his next contract.

Not only has he logged 68 career tackles since breaking into the league, but he also has 3.5 sacks as he has continued to see a more prominent role each season. While those numbers would not be considered elite, Onwuzurike hasn't had a big enough role to be depended on, which could all change this season.

Given that this is the first time he is hitting free agency look for him to go for the best offer, as this could be the only massive deal he signs. As is the case with every significant deal, the pressure comes with it, as Onwuzurike will have a ton of pressure to live up to the contract he signs.

Should the Bears be one of the teams looking at him, expect him to land a contract of three to four years, which is a long commitment for a player like him. If that is the deal he is expected to sign, Onuzurike will have a ton of pressure to live up to the agreement, but it's the pressure that keeps him going as he plays with a chip on his shoulder.
